Market dynamics for this decade

The auction market for 2010s vehicles is showing steady growth as these models enter the 10-year mark. While donation volumes may be lower than those for 2000s vehicles, the interest is rising as more vehicles are becoming eligible. The modern features in these cars, such as advanced safety systems and upgraded emissions controls, are enhancing their desirability and auction values. Though some models, like certain Nissan and Subaru vehicles, have CVT concerns, the overall reliability of this decade's vehicles makes them attractive options for buyers in the used car market.

Orlando context

In the Orlando area, the demand for reliable transportation remains high, especially given the city's vibrant tourism industry and growing suburban neighborhoods. With many families in need of dependable vehicles, your donation of a 2010s model can serve a critical role in supporting local charities. Florida's warm climate also tends to result in less rust and deterioration than in other regions, meaning your vehicle is likely still in great shape for its next owner.

Can I donate a vehicle that has a loan on it?
Yes, you can still donate a vehicle with an outstanding loan. However, it’s important to contact your lender to discuss the implications and ensure the loan can be satisfied.
